Dodla Dairy Limited (DODLA) - Net Assets
Based on the latest financial reports, Dodla Dairy Limited (DODLA) has net assets worth Rs15.33 Billion INR (≈ $165.75 Million USD) as of September 2025. Net assets (also known as shareholders' equity or book value) represent the difference between a company's total assets (Rs19.34 Billion ≈ $209.15 Million USD) and total liabilities (Rs4.01 Billion ≈ $43.40 Million USD). This figure indicates the residual interest in the assets after deducting liabilities, essentially showing what would remain for shareholders if all assets were liquidated and all debts paid off. Equity Growth Attribution
This analysis shows how different factors contributed to changes in Dodla Dairy Limited's equity between the two most recent reporting periods.
Equity Growth Insights
- From 2024 to 2025, total equity changed from 11,388,690,000 to 14,059,500,000, a change of 2,670,810,000 (23.5%).
- Net income of 2,599,300,000 contributed positively to equity growth.
- Dividend payments of 180,980,000 reduced retained earnings.
- New share issuances of 178,190,000 increased equity.
- Other comprehensive income increased equity by 53,389,999.

About Dodla Dairy Limited
Dodla Dairy Limited,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the production and sale of milk and value-added dairy products in India and internationally.
